"Poetry in Nature" is the theme of the 71st annual Garden Show sponsored by The Nisswa Garden Club.
The show is scheduled from 2-7 p.m. July 29 at the Lutheran Church of the Cross in Nisswa.
Members and non-members of the club will display "fruits of their labor" in the Artistic, Horticulture, Potted Plants, Fruits, Vegetables, Herb Sections, Small-Fry, Junior and Teen Invitational divisions.
New this year will be an educational display - not to be judged - of heritage and unusual plants.

In addition to the exhibits, there will be a plant sale, bake sale and seminars by Karl "Karlos" Nordby, a floral designer at Nature's Touch in Nisswa, on flower arranging, and by Jim Sherwood, owner of The Treehouse in Pequot Lakes, on "My Favorite Plants 2009."
Also, a cookbook featuring favorite recipes of club members will be on sale, and Crow Wing County Master Gardeners will be available to answer your gardening questions. Coffee, punch and homemade cookies and bars will be available in the refreshment area during the show.

Entries will be received on July 28 from 5-7 p.m. and July 29 from 7-9 a.m. Admission is free and everyone is welcome to attend.
